REV. ROBERT "BOB" G. DAVIS, of Fort Wayne, was called to his heavenly home on Tuesday, June 7, 2005. He was the son of Willie Clarence Davis and Ophelia Owen Davis and was born to this union on September 8, 1935, in Marvelle, Alaska. He graduated from Decatur High School, Decatur, Ill., in 1954...
